by Joseph Buchdahl (Author)
Unlock the power of probability and statistics to gain an edge in sports betting.
Monte Carlo or Bust provides a practical guide to using Monte Carlo simulations to improve your betting strategies. Learn how to forecast outcomes, manage risk, and assess the value of tips using simple Excel models. This accessible guide demystifies complex concepts, making them understandable for anyone interested in sports betting and financial modeling.
Discover how to:
- Build your own Monte Carlo simulations in Excel
- Forecast outcomes and manage risk
- Assess the predictive abilities of tipsters
Transform your understanding of sports betting and make smarter, more informed decisions. Whether you're an aspiring bettor or a data enthusiast, this is your essential guide to mastering the betting mind.
Author Biography
For 20 years, Joseph Buchdahl has worked as a betting analyst, providing historical sports data and betting odds through his websites Football-Data.co.uk and Tennis-Data.co.uk. He is the author of Fixed Odds Sports Betting, How to Find a Black Cat in a Coal Cellar, Squares & Sharps, Suckers and Sharks and Monte Carlo or Bust published by High Stakes Publishing, and has been a regular contributor for the online sportsbook Pinnacle, with over 60 betting-related articles. He continues to tweet regularly via 12Xpert.
